The Coal Mining Subsidence (Blight and Compensation for Inconvenience During Works) Regulations 1994
| Laid before Parliament | 6th October 1994 |
| Coming into force | 31st October 1994 |
The Secretary of State, in exercise of the powers conferred upon him by sections 25, 29 and 50 of the Coal Mining Subsidence Act 1991[1]and paragraph 13(3) of Schedule 10 to the Coal Industry Act 1994[2], and of all other powers enabling him in that behalf, and after such consultation as is required by sections 25 and 29 of the said Act of 1991, hereby makes the following Regulations:
Citation and commencement
1. These Regulations may be cited as the Coal Mining Subsidence (Blight and Compensation for Inconvenience During Works) Regulations 1994 and shall come into force on 31st October 1994.
